Configuration
Privacy Control determines how much personal information is allowed to be sent from your computer. It can block cookies and confidential information. If unsure you can use the default level, but its much better to use the custom level so you know what the program is allowing and what it is blocking.
Personal Firewall Settings
Now under Personal firewall Settings you can again enable security. I usually use custom settings and set the firewall to high security. If you want to block ActiveX and Java scripts you can also do it here. There is a default setting for people not used to setting things up themselves.
Internet Access Control
When you installed NPF it should have scanned for applications that may need to access the Internet and set up custom rules for them. These can be viewed under Internet Access Control. Settings can easily be changed here to allow or forbid applications to access the Net. Use Add to add a new program to the list. However as you install new programs and they try to access the net you will usually get an alert pop up which asks you to choose the settings for the new program. If there is an automatic configuration its best to choose this as Norton have included custom rules for most of the common programs.
Internet Zone Control
Internet Zone Control is useful if you have a home network. Here I have allowed all computers on my home network to access my computer. Use the Wizard to auto-configure the Network, or Add to manually configure it.
Intrusion Protection
Intrusion Protection detects hackers to your computer and can auto-block them. I have just ticked auto-block on mine as it got unticked when screen-grabbing.

Live Update
Live Update will keep your version of NPF (and Norton Anti-Virus) up-to-date, and should be run often. You can set it to run at regular intervals in the Live Update section.
